AI Summary
-
Authorizes cooperative electric associations and municipal utilities subject to section 216B.241 to voluntarily contribute funding for solar incentives, matching the mandatory requirement for other electric public utilities.
-
Requires electric public utilities to pay five percent of their minimum energy conservation spending to the commissioner of commerce annually from January 1, 2014 through 2023 (ten years).
-
Allows cooperative electric associations and municipal utilities to voluntarily make the same five percent payments, with these contributions counting toward their energy conservation expenditure obligations.
-
Ensures total annual payments to the commissioner reach $15,000,000 by requiring supplemental payments from the account managed under section 116C.779 to make up any shortfall.
-
Provides utilities credit for energy savings based on their payments to support the solar incentive program for Minnesota-manufactured solar modules.
Legislative Description
Solar energy; electric cooperatives and municipal utilities authorized to voluntarily contribute funding for incentives to consumers installing solar modules manufactured in Minnesota.
